Los Angeles Hospital Becomes a Crime Scene

In a shocking turn of events on The Bold and the Beautiful, the hospital—a sanctuary of healing and life-saving expertise—transforms into the setting of one of the most intense and dramatic episodes in recent memory. John Finn Finnegan, already under extreme stress after a grueling surgery, faces the relentless chaos of Sheila Carter’s unpredictable return. What begins as a tense confrontation rapidly escalates into an unprecedented tragedy, forever altering the Forrester-Finn family landscape.

Finn’s Exhaustion and Vulnerability

The episode opens with Finn, portrayed masterfully by Tanner Novlan, leaving the operating room exhausted and physically drained. Still in his surgical scrubs and pristine white coat, he handles a sterilized scalpel, a standard medical tool that quickly becomes a symbol of both life and lethal danger. Finn’s fatigue, combined with the emotional weight of safeguarding his family and upholding his medical oath, leaves him vulnerable at a moment when Sheila Carter, the infamous and psychotically obsessive matriarch, re-enters his life.

Sheila’s Relentless Obsession

Sheila’s presence is a reminder of her history of manipulation, violence, and psychological terror. Despite recently finalizing her divorce from Deacon Sharpe, Sheila believes she has redeemed herself. In reality, her past atrocities—including kidnappings, shootings, and threats to the Finnegan family—have only amplified the danger she represents. Confronting Finn in his office, she demands access to her grandson Hayes, bypassing the firm boundaries Steffy has imposed. Her desperation and entitlement create a high-stakes pressure cooker situation, forcing Finn into a defensive posture with unpredictable consequences.

The Fatal Confrontation

The tension reaches a boiling point when Sheila lunges at Finn, attempting a sudden, physically affectionate embrace. Exhausted and caught off guard, Finn reacts instinctively, a split-second defensive flinch compounded by the fact that he is still holding a surgical scalpel. The blade, razor-sharp and freshly sterilized, strikes Sheila in the neck, piercing her aorta. The moment is both shocking and tragic, with Sheila collapsing immediately in a growing pool of blood. Cinematically, the contrast of her life extinguished against Finn’s pure white coat symbolizes the stark collision between intention, accident, and irreversible consequence.
